Some of your inventory may not transfer correctly or completely. For example, QuickBooks for Mac doesn't include support for units of measure or creating packages of assembly items out of individual inventory parts. The payroll service on QuickBooks for Windows also doesn't exist in the Mac version. Reports vary between the two versions of the software, since the Windows versions contains many additional default report options. The Mac version of QuickBooks also doesn't support multi-currency options.
Converting a File from QuickBooks for Mac to QuickBooks for Windows Because QuickBooks for Windows and QuickBooks for Mac use different types of databases, there is not an Accountant's Copy feature available in the Mac version of QuickBooks. For that reason, it is sometimes necessary to convert a file from the Mac version to the Windows version, and then back again. Reference the steps below to learn how to convert a QuickBooks file. Due to differences between operating systems, converting a file from QuickBooks for Mac to QuickBooks for Windows requires some file preparation. Preparing the File • Copy the company file to the desktop. • Check for any special characters in the file name and company name. If there are any, rename the file and remove the special characters.

Roundtrip: Convert a QuickBooks for Mac file to QuickBooks for Windows and back again Roundtrip is a term used for the process involved in sending a QuickBooks for Mac file to a PC running QuickBooks for Windows. Starting in QuickBooks for Mac, this is the basic flow: • Save a Back Up to QuickBooks for Windows. • Transfer the Backup file to the receiving party using a secure transfer method. • On their PC, the other party will use File > Open or Restore Company, naming the.qbb file they received to restore the file for use • They can then make changes as needed and then use Copy Company File for QuickBooks Mac to create the file for transfer back. • The final step is to restore the back up into QuickBooks for Mac. Restrictions While QuickBooks for Windows can create a backup for QuickBooks for Mac and vice versa, there are some restrictions: • Be sure your QuickBooks for Mac and your QuickBooks for Windows are the same year and the latest release for that year. For example if you have QuickBooks for Mac 2012, be sure you are also using QuickBooks for Windows 2012.
